Dear Editor:

Re: Mayor and MLA go head to head, Burnaby NOW, May 24.

So Mayor Derek Corrigan and MLA Peter Fassbender are having differences of opinion regarding transit issues, we see. Well, upcoming is an event that can give them both a chance to settle their differences "man to man," if they so wish.

This coming July, the Aldergrove Fairdays (www.aldergrovefairdays.com) along with the Thunderbird Fast Draw Club of Langley (www. thunderbirdfastdraw.com) host the sixth annual Celebrity Fast Draw Shootout, at high noon on Saturday, July 20, at Aldergrove's Athletic Park.

This event is held in conjunction with the World Fast Draw Association Sanctioned Canadian Fast Draw Championships, which run all weekend along with other farmer's challenge events at the fair.

The celebrity event is open to both men and women and invites are sent to local celebrities. Representing the Burnaby NOW, reporter Jennifer Moreau won one of these events - as a matter of fact, the very first one she entered!

I will send our invitation to Mayor Corrigan, along with MLA Fassbender and others. I should warn Mayor Corrigan though, Mr. Fassbender has won this event twice now. However, there will be a training and practice session prior to the main event.

This will be held on Friday evening at the Langley Rod and Gun Club, details will follow on the invites.

One thing, this is a fun event, no politics, please. (Although that is not a mandatory requirement.)

Blank ammunition is all that is used, and the targets are 4" diameter balloons.

Competitors, using old west-style six guns, are timed by modern electronics clocks, which are calibrated in the thousandth of one second. Western wear is recommended, though not mandatory, except for those competing in the championships.

MLA Mary Polak and MP Mark Warawa are the defending champions from 2012. May the best man and/or woman, win!

D. Robinson, vice-chair, WFDA area 20 (B.C.)
